Mattel is seeking a PR Associate in the UK to support the in-house team in delivering high-impact campaigns, events and product storytelling for the UK market. You will work closely with the PR Manager and PR Lead to ensure consistent messaging across EMEA.
Ideal candidates have 3+ years in PR or communications, experience managing a press office, strong project management and English fluency. The role offers a comprehensive benefits package and a competitive salary in GBP.
